Benefits of Threat Modeling
Threat modeling is an essential practice in the realm of application security within cybersecurity. Its benefits can be summarized as follows:
- Proactive Risk Identification: Allows teams to identify potential vulnerabilities early in the development process, minimizing the risk of exploitation.
- Improved Communication: Facilitates discussions among stakeholders, including developers, security professionals, and business leaders, enhancing collaboration on security strategies.
- Efficient Resource Allocation: Helps prioritize security efforts by focusing on the most critical assets and threats, leading to better use of time and budget.
- Compliance and Governance: Aids in meeting regulatory requirements by demonstrating a systematic approach to identifying and mitigating threats.
- Enhanced Security Posture: Regular threat modeling leads to an overarching security culture, reinforcing best practices and reducing the likelihood of security incidents.
Incorporating threat modeling into the software development lifecycle significantly strengthens application security and bolsters an organization's cybersecurity framework.